Understanding Squat Mechanics: A Breakdown of Key Muscles and Joints
Before we jump into movement-specific corrections, let’s review what a proper squat targets anatomically:
Primary Muscles Worked in a Squat:
-
Quadriceps – crucial for knee extension
-
Gluteus Maximus & Medius – primary drivers of hip extension and external rotation
-
Hamstrings – assist in hip extension and stabilize the knee
-
Calves (Gastrocnemius & Soleus) – important for ankle stability
-
Core & Erector Spinae – maintain trunk stability and posture
When dysfunction exists in one area (e.g., tight hips or weak feet), compensation can shift to another, leading to breakdowns in the kinetic chain.

The Foundation of Squatting: Why Foot Strength is Non-Negotiable
The feet are your base. Without proper foot mechanics and strength, your squat will suffer—often leading to knee valgus, lower back pain, or poor depth.

Progressive Leg Strength: Mastering the Knees Over Toes Split Squat
The Knees Over Toes Split Squat is a progressive rehab tool to improve anterior chain strength, balance, and knee resilience. It’s also scalable for beginners.
Why Physiotherapists Love It:
This movement strengthens the VMO (vastus medialis oblique), a key stabilizer of the patella. It’s particularly helpful for clients recovering from patellar tracking issues or general knee pain.
Relieve Knee Pain With the Double Lacrosse Ball Hip Release
Tightness in the Tensor Fasciae Latae (TFL) can pull on the IT band and destabilize the knee. This myofascial release targets the outer hip, freeing up movement and reducing compensations down the leg.

Common Squatting Mistakes & How Physiotherapy Helps
❌ Common Issues:
-
Collapsing knees (valgus)
-
Over-arching the back
-
Heels lifting off the floor
-
Poor depth due to hip or ankle restrictions
✅ How Physio Can Help:
-
Assess joint restrictions (hip impingement, limited dorsiflexion)
-
Design individualized corrective exercises
-
Integrate soft tissue therapy and mobility work
-
Create progressive loading plans to avoid reinjury
